Issue starting oraclediagent console weblogic - ODI Webservice

Hello
We have an obligation to publish the ODI scenrio as Web service so that other applications can initiate the ODI scenario. We do not have a good expert to ODI we have searched the Web and went through all the documents and articles to understand how to implement this. We found the Public Web Service will be contributes to the execution of a Web service scenario. We have made steps below:

1 > installed WebLogic
2 > ODI installed with the developer component, autonomous Agent and Java J2EE (which contains the Public Web Service)
3 > installation ODI creating new agent, has provided details of repository SUPERVISOR, MASTER and WORK. Installation is completed successfully and able to connect to the repo by using the ODI client.
4 > started the weblogic server. In deployed applications, "oraclediagent" State is shown as being down. I tried to start from console, but get error below.


+ weblogic.application.ModuleException: [HTTP:101216] Servlet: 'AgentServlet' failed by preloading at startup in a Web application: "oraclediagent." ODI-1400: Agent OracleDIAgent start failure: JDBC connection error occurs when connecting to the master repository. ODI-1545: missing credentials supervisor odi credential store a map [oracle.odi.credmap] with [SUPERVISOR] key. to oracle.odi.runtime.agent.support.JPSCredentialProvider.getCredential(JPSCredentialProvider.java:48) to oracle.odi.runtime.agent.CompositeCrendentialProvider.getCredential(CompositeCrendentialProvider.java:48) to oracle.odi.runtime.agent.servlet.AgentServlet.startup(AgentServlet.java:323) to oracle.odi.runtime.agent.servlet.AgentServlet.init(AgentServlet.java:239) to javax.servlet.GenericServlet.init(GenericServlet.java:241) to +.

This error made it clear that it is the lack of credentials. We checked the datasources of the master and work repositore that are correct but do not know how to upgrade the credentials of SUPERVISOR.

After the start, server admin
Oracle_ODI1\common\bin
WLST

Connect()
WebLogic
EU1
http://:

createCred (map = "oracle.odi.credmap", key = "SUPERVISOR", user = "SUPERVISOR", password = "welcome1", desc = "ODI Login")
createCred (map = "oracle.odi.credmap", key = "base_domain", user = "weblogic", password = "welcome1", desc = "Information for the identification of WLS" ")
createCred (map = "oracle.apps.security", key = "SUPERVISOR", user = "SUPERVISOR", password = "welcome1", desc = "ODI Login")
createCred (map = "oracle.apps.security", key = "weblogic", user = "SUPERVISOR", password = "welcome1", desc = "ODI Login")

then start the managed server odi_server1

then odiconsole/em/OracleDiAgent all the work.

  • Run the event at the start of the Weblogic Server

    Hi all

    I want to run some events at the start of the weblogic server.

    What the version u use?

    One way is

    ServletContextListener

    A better way to implement a class of application startup is to use the servlet context listener. He listens to the start and stop application events by implementing the methods contextInitialized() and contextDestroyed(). You can configure the listener in your web.xml () file, or even use the @WebServletContextListener annotation.

    / public class StartupListener implements javax.servlet.ServletContextListener {}

    ....

    {} public void contextInitialized (dry ServletContextEvent)

    ....

    }

    {} public void contextDestroyed (dry ServletContextEvent)

    ....

    }

    }

    Downside again; There is a context per "web application" per Java Virtual Machine. You would then have to manage cluster problems yourself. But positive on this subject is that you don't have to worry about that whether the external call, as this could occur with startup servlets. But it is portable and can be used on any Java EE server.
